In an Imperial Hive, bombed to hell and abandoned, what kind of graffiti might be left by the inhabitants? I ask this as I'm finishing off a Deathwatch Armies on Parade board, and I was thinking of adding this touch to the sides of one of my buildings. I have left the invading force unidentified, but there has been presence of Imperial Guard and Space Marines, excluding a Deathwatch Kill Team. So, without mentioning any specific xenos or chaos faction, what might an Imperial citizen leave behind? A plea for help? Anger? A sigil or icon? Help appreciated!

Most graffiti over most time is simply people tagging a place. You walk downtown and you'll see people's gang names written on walls. You go to independence rock or the tower of london and you'll see where people scrawled their name. Even on dakka, you have the part where you have your name, picture, information about you, and signature all on public display. Most of what most people write here is effectively tagging with bonus content.
You could perhaps do slogans or phrases, but I'd keep them in the context of some sort of way of identifying one's self.
Or, what I do, at least, is to just go around and copy graffiti I actually see, or make up stuff sort of similar to it. Google image search is your friend here.

Powerfisting wrote:Given the indoctrination of the people who live in the Imperium at large, I can see religious artifacts being worked into the artwork.
There might also be a fair bit of religious doomsayer-like graffiti, and/or redemptionist threats. It seems that the crazy doomsayers were right this time...
"The End Is Nigh"
"We Will Be Judged"
"HE WAKES"
"THEY WILL COME"
"Judgement Comes!"
" WE WATCH"
"The Sinners will be CLEANSED"
"Thy will be done"
"REPENT NOW!"
"Only the SAVED will weather the coming STORM"
"We must have FAITH"
Lots of red herrings there.
Also, you can always add the standard dystopian revolutionary sloganeering.
"We WILL Rise!"
"Take the city BACK"
"ONE VISION. ONE PURPOSE." Sorry, sorry...
"Freedom or death!"
"DOWN WITH THE OLD GUARD!"
Many Imperial citizens seem to idolize the Space Marines (for good reasons, Marines Malevolent excluded).
"THE ANGELS WILL COME"
"We will be saved"
"The astartes will save us"
